IDCBY 14.72 ▼ -0.81% Live Trading Data - Stocknear

Industrial & Commercial B...

OTC: IDCBY · Real-Time Price · USD
14.72
-0.12 (-0.81%)
At close: Oct 15, 2025, 3:58 PM
14.75
0.20%
Pre-market: Oct 15, 2025, 09:31 AM EDT
-0.81%
Bid 14.72
Market Cap 345.96B
Revenue (ttm) 1,192.7B
Net Income (ttm) 363.5B
EPS (ttm) 2.72
PE Ratio (ttm) 5.41
Forward PE 0.69
Analyst n/a
Dividends $1.61
Ask 14.76
Volume 128
Avg. Volume (20D) 44,840
Open 15.10
Previous Close 14.84
Day's Range 14.70 - 15.10
52-Week Range 11.32 - 16.60
Beta 0.30
Ex-Dividend Date Jul 3, 2025

About IDCBY

undefined

Industry n/a
Sector n/a
IPO Date n/a
Employees NaN
Stock Exchange n/a
Ticker Symbol IDCBY
Website n/a
Full Company Profile